The real issue is not the voice itself, but how flat it sounds.
If you ask someone what is wrong with a bad TTS recording, they will probably say, “it sounds robotic.” If you dig deeper, the real problem is that it sounds the same from start to finish.
Human narrators change their pitch, speed, and energy as they read. They slow down for tough paragraphs, raise their voice a bit for new sections, and lower it for side comments. These changes happen naturally and help listeners follow along, even when they cannot see the text.
A synthesis engine will not do any of this if you just give it a block of text, because it has no clues. The words have meaning, but the formatting that would show emphasis to a human is lost as soon as you paste it in.
So instead of looking for a better voice, start by giving the engine the same information a human reader would use.
Fix one: stop narrating everything in the same voice
The biggest improvement most people can make is also the one they use least. Most writing is not just one long block. Articles have a hook, body, and conclusion. Tutorials mix prose and code. Interviews have two speakers. Podcast scripts have an intro, segments, and an outro.
Reading all of that in the same voice and style is like setting a whole document in one font size with no paragraph breaks.
Breaking your text into segments and choosing voices or settings for each one turns a simple recording into a real production. The intro can sound warmer and slower. The technical middle can use a clear, neutral voice. A quoted passage can have a different speaker, which helps people understand much more than just saying “as the author writes.”

Engines take their timing cues from punctuation. A comma buys a short pause, a period a longer one. This works until you need a pause that the grammar does not justify.
Take this line: “There are three things that matter here. Speed. Accuracy. Cost.” When a person reads it, there is a pause before each item. When an engine reads it using only punctuation, it just sounds like a quick list and loses the emphasis.
SSML solves this problem. It is a markup tool that lets you add breaks, change speed and pitch, add emphasis, and control how numbers and dates are spoken. Adding a half-second pause in the right spot can improve a paragraph more than using a pricier voice.

Fix three: fix pronunciation once, not every time
Every piece of writing has words the engine will mispronounce. These include product names, author names, acronyms that should be spelled out, acronyms that should be read as words, and technical terms from other languages. If a name is mispronounced in the first thirty seconds, you might lose your listener, because it shows no one checked.
The key is to listen to your own recording before publishing, note every word that sounds wrong, and fix it using phoneme control instead of misspelling the word to get the right sound. Misspelling might work once, but if you use the text again, you will wonder why your transcript is full of typos.
If you do this once for words you use often, the problem will mostly go away in future projects.
Fix four: writing for the eye is not writing for the ear
This is the step people avoid, because it means editing.
Writing meant to be read silently uses tricks that do not work when spoken. Parenthetical asides make sense on a page because you can see the brackets, but when read aloud, they are just a sudden detour. Long clauses are fine on paper because you can reread, but when listening, you cannot go back. Footnotes, “see above,” “the following table,” and “as shown in the diagram” all help readers who can see, but not listeners.
Before you record anything, read it aloud once. If a sentence makes you run out of breath, it is too long. Any mention of where something is on the page needs to be rewritten. Every acronym should be explained the first time you use it. This quick review takes about ten minutes for a typical article and does more to improve the result than any setting.

A workflow that holds up
Here is a simple process you can use every time.
First, read your text aloud and edit it so it sounds good. Break it into segments where the structure changes. Assign different voices to each segment, especially when the content changes. Make a draft using low-cost voices and listen all the way through, noting any pacing issues or mispronunciations. Fix these with SSML breaks and phoneme corrections. Then, regenerate the important segments with a higher-quality voice. Listen to the whole thing again before exporting.
This whole process takes less than an hour for an article, and most of that time is just listening.

Audio can reach people when reading cannot—during commutes, walks, workouts, chores, or when their eyes are tired at the end of the day. A written piece competes for a reader’s time and attention, but an audio version can fit into many more moments.
Audio also helps people who cannot easily read your writing. This includes people with visual impairments, dyslexia, or those reading in a second or third language who find it easier to follow speech than text.
